Pathé’O, born as Pathé Ouédraogo, is a renowned figure in the international fashion scene.
His designs are celebrated for their unique style and the use of local materials.

Pathé Ouédraogo, known as Pathé’O, is a Burkinabe stylist who was born in 1950 in Guibaré.
He moved to Abidjan, Côte d’Ivoire, in the 1970s and gained international fame, notably for dressing President Nelson Mandela.

Pathé’O early carrier

Pathé’O started his career in fashion out of necessity rather than passion.
He arrived in Abidjan without resources and unsure of what he would do.
He eventually met the owner of a workshop who employed him as an apprentice tailor, providing him with accommodation and meals.

After five years of learning men’s tailoring and four years of women’s tailoring, he decided to set up his own workshop with his brother, Amadou.

 

Pathé’O is a strong promoter for African fashion

Pathé’O is a strong advocate for African fashion and has been working tirelessly to develop a ready-to-wear industry on the continent.

He has dressed several African personalities, including Laurent Gbagbo, Alpha Oumar Konaré, Modibo Diarra, and Koffi Olomidé.

Pathé’O’s creations have been worn by Nelson Mandela and many African heads of state.
His designs are celebrated for exploring African fabrics in new lines. His goal is for Africans working in city offices to feel elegant dressed in African clothes and to stop having a “complex” about Western ready-to-wear and the suit and tie that are unsuitable for the climate of hot countries.

Pathé’O is one of the star designers of the International Festival of African Fashion (Fima), an event created by one of his peers, the Nigerian Alphadi.

He was present at the first edition of Fima, held in the desert of Tiguidit, Niger, in 1998.

 

Key Aspects that make his designs stand out:

Use of Local Materials: Pathé’O is known for using local fabrics and very colorful patterns in his designs. He creates his own fabrics after designing a clothing model. He also uses traditional African fabrics, exploring them in new lines.

Unique Style: His clothes, whether ready-to-wear or custom-made, are immediately recognizable.
They are worn by modern young women, businessmen. His designs are appreciated internationally.

Advocacy for African Fashion: Pathé’O is a strong advocate for African fashion. He believes that African fashion and fabrics interest the whole world.
His goal is to move Africa forward by transitioning from a cottage industry to mass manufacture.

International Recognition: Pathé’O has gained international recognition for dressing some of Africa’s wealthiest and most powerful individuals, including anti-apartheid leader Nelson Mandela, Moroccan King Mohamed VI, President of Rwanda Paul Kagame, and the continent’s most affluent man Aliko Dangote.

Collaboration with Dior: In 2019, Pathé’O collaborated with the famous French house Dior. This collaboration brought him and his brand international recognition.

The International Festival of African Fashion (FIMA)

The International Festival of African Fashion (FIMA) is a significant event in the world of fashion, particularly for African designers.
The festival was the brainchild of Nigerian designer Seidnaly Sidhamed, more commonly known as « Alphadi« .

The first edition of FIMA was held in the desert of Tiguidit, Niger, in 1998.
The theme of the first edition, which later became its motto, was « Culture – Peace Development« .

This triptych was in line with the context of the time and today, explaining the correlation between the three terms: Without Culture, there is no identity, and without Peace, there is no development.

The festival has grown to become an international event, held every two years in Niger, bringing together more than 45 fashion designers from five continents, including some of the biggest names in haute couture.

More than 120 models, including “Top Models”, and some of the biggest names in international music, such as Meiway, Aicha Koné, Naawa Doumbia, Amy Koita, Neil Oliver, and maestro Bonkana Maiga, have participated in the festival.

Despite evolving in a challenging context, FIMA has managed to unite several development actors around its objectives, establishing itself as a driving force in the cultural industry in Africa.
It is now globally recognized that this project can significantly contribute to development, as it touches on several sectors of socio-economic life.
